Output 324778db550e776de4c8ec83151ad4f4012221751b27e3b1d2a8e995fe148b08:1

value
896089162
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de594026ca20bf6608e99cfed06dd36179dfa17e OP_EQUALVERIFY OP_CHECKSIG
address
1MGfvpvK13qK4g9upwuurnfqm53Wbd7vuY
transaction
324778db550e776de4c8ec83151ad4f4012221751b27e3b1d2a8e995fe148b08
spent
true